Aren't the stock wheels 8 inch width in front and 9 inch width in rear, not 9 and 10.5 like you stated? The reason I ask is that a 275 tire requires a 9 to 11 inch wheel and a 305 tire requires a 10.5 to 11.5 inch wheel. THe 275 is as wide as one should go on the stock 9 inch rear wheel to maintain proper tire shape.

Less psi creates more friction of the tire to the pavement as it contours to the surface. Optimal psi for traction would be to lower psi and gradually increase to the point where you get tire spin then back down a bit. This is at the cost of lower mpg and increased tirewear, so at some point you need to compromise.
Increasing psi will make you spin more and have less traction. Is the offset of the new wheels correct for the Camaro? Is your new tire/ wheel combo heavier than stock? Are you experiencing wheel hop? Alignment? Some other factors to consider. |
